Georgia shares data on import, export price indices

The import price index in Georgia in October 2021 increased by 1.4 percent, compared to September 2021, Trend reports via National Statistics Office (Geostat).

The same figure also increased by 21.6 percent, compared to the same period of 2020, the report said.

According to Geostat, the import prices for manufactured products in the reporting period of 2021 increased by 20.7 percent, compared to October 2020.

The import prices for products from mining and quarrying in October 2021 increased by 34 percent, compared to the same period of 2020, the report said.

A significant import price increase was recorded for electricity, gas, steam and air conditioning (47 percent) in the reporting period of 2021.

The import prices for water supply, sewerage, waste management and remediation services in October 2021 increased by 1.5 percent, compared to the same period of 2020.

Meanwhile, the export price index in Georgia in October 2021 increased by 4.7 percent, compared to September 2021, and by 17.2 percent, compared to the reporting period of 2020.

According to the report, the increase in October 2021 was recorded in export prices for manufactured products (22.6 percent), and in prices for water supply, sewerage, waste management and remediation services (2.9 percent).

At the same time, the export prices for products from mining and quarrying in October 2021 decreased by 20 percent, the report said.
